Output 39d40afb35db6b44e21260f6d07a3036b4391f54909d26972864487eee35c7e3:11

value
2962886
script pubkey
OP_0 OP_PUSHBYTES_20 25df05b95b797889aa7675ad00b29585b33fdd5b
address
bc1qyh0stw2m09ugn2nkwkkspv54skenlh2mxaqwjt
transaction
39d40afb35db6b44e21260f6d07a3036b4391f54909d26972864487eee35c7e3